Michael Jackson is alive and well. His talent, it seems, has found a new home: within 65-year old Bai Shuying.

The grandmother wowed the judges of "China's Got Talent" with her agile and energetic dance moves, busting all sorts of other MJ-style steps to a medley of beats that included "Beat It" and "Dangerous." She even had the King of Pop's trademark white shirt, black pants and high stretched white socks..

Whether she wins the competition or not, Bai Shuying is certain to take home the title for most viral audition video.
